Make the reflection library match the reflection string which
6g generates for functions: expect the keyword "func". The older reflection syntax, without the "func", is still recognized for simplicity in parsing interface reflection strings. R=r,rsc DELTA=66 (31 added, 8 deleted, 27 changed) OCL=27396 CL=27422
